Ingestion / Connectors API — Algolia API Reference

The Ingestion API (also called Data Ingestion / Connectors) is the pipeline that pulls data from external sources into Algolia indices. You configure it once, and Algolia handles the recurring fetch → transform → index loop for you.

Source: https://www.algolia.com/doc/rest-api/ingestion


Host, region, and authentication

The Ingestion API runs on a separate, region-bound host — it is NOT on the usual {APP_ID}.algolia.net search host. Pick the host that matches your analytics region:

Region Base URL
US https://data.us.algolia.com
EU https://data.eu.algolia.com

All endpoints are versioned under /1/ (and /2/ for the v2 task resource). All requests are HTTPS, send/receive JSON, and require these headers:

Header Value
x-algolia-application-id Your Algolia application ID
x-algolia-api-key An API key with the required ACLs (typically addObject, deleteIndex, editSettings)

Errors come back as 4xx (client) / 5xx (server) with a message property explaining what went wrong.

   Each execution of a Task is a RUN. Each per-record outcome inside a run is an EVENT.
   RUNs + EVENTs are the observability layer (did it work, what failed, why).

Plain-English summary: - Source = where your data lives (Shopify, BigQuery, a CSV/JSON URL, commercetools, etc.). - Destination = the Algolia index the data lands in. - Transformation = an optional step that reshapes each record on the way through (code or no-code). - Task = the object that wires Source → (Transformation) → Destination and decides when it runs (on demand, on a schedule/cron, or streaming/subscription). - Authentication = a reusable credential bundle referenced by sources/destinations. - Run = one execution of a task. Event = the outcome for one record within a run.

Tasks

A task wires a source, an optional transformation, and a destination together, and controls when the pipeline runs. This is the resource with a v1/v2 split — see the v1 vs v2 tasks section below. New integrations should use v2 (/2/tasks).

Example — push records through a task (pushTask)

pushTask sends records straight into a task's transformation → destination pipeline without an external source fetch. Useful for "push" connectors where your app emits records.

curl -X POST "https://data.us.algolia.com/2/tasks/{taskID}/push" \
  -H "x-algolia-application-id: $ALGOLIA_APP_ID" \
  -H "x-algolia-api-key: $ALGOLIA_API_KEY" \
  -H "Content-Type: application/json" \
  -d '{
    "action": "addObject",
    "records": [
      { "objectID": "prod-123", "name": "Yoga pants", "price": 49 }
    ]
  }'
// tool: mcp__algolia__pushTask
{
  "taskID": "76ab4c2a-ce17-4b92-...",
  "action": "addObject",
  "records": [ { "objectID": "prod-123", "name": "Yoga pants", "price": 49 } ]
}

Body (PushTaskPayload): action (one of addObject, updateObject, partialUpdateObject, partialUpdateObjectNoCreate, deleteObject, delete, clear) and records (array; each needs an objectID). Optional query param watch=true makes it synchronous.

Index-level push (/1/push/{indexName})

Closely related to pushTask but keyed by index name instead of taskID:

curl -X POST "https://data.us.algolia.com/1/push/products" \
  -H "x-algolia-application-id: $ALGOLIA_APP_ID" \
  -H "x-algolia-api-key: $ALGOLIA_API_KEY" \
  -H "Content-Type: application/json" \
  -d '{ "action": "addObject", "records": [ { "objectID": "p1", "name": "Item" } ] }'

Optional query params: watch=true (synchronous), referenceIndexName (apply transformations configured for another index when this index has no push connector). Transformations

A transformation reshapes each record as it flows from source to destination. It can be code (a JavaScript snippet) or noCode (a configured mapping).

Observability — Runs and Events

A run is one execution of a task. An event is the outcome for a single record (or batch step) inside that run — this is where you see what succeeded, what failed, and why.

v1 vs v2 tasks

The task resource is the one place where Ingestion exposes two API versions. They model the same idea (wire a source to a destination and decide when it runs) but differ in how the trigger is expressed:

  • v1 (/1/tasks, the *V1 MCP tools): older shape. The trigger was carried in a single trigger object with a type of onDemand, schedule, or subscription. Docs explicitly mark v1 getters as deprecated ("use getTask instead"). No /push endpoint on v1.
  • v2 (/2/tasks, the non-suffixed MCP tools): current shape. The trigger is split into discrete, explicit fields on the task itself — cron for scheduled runs and subscriptionAction for event/streaming runs, with enabled controlling active state. v2 adds /2/tasks/{taskID}/push for push connectors, plus policies (e.g. criticalThreshold) and notifications.

Guidance: use v2 for anything new. The *V1 tools/endpoints exist for backward compatibility with tasks created under the old model.

Collections (separate product)

The MCP "collections" tools — mcp__algolia__listCollections, mcp__algolia__getCollection, mcp__algolia__upsertCollection, mcp__algolia__commitCollection, mcp__algolia__deleteCollection — are NOT part of the Ingestion API. They belong to Algolia's Collections feature, which is a merchandising / browse capability for ecommerce (part of the Merchandising Studio family), not a data-pipeline capability.

What Collections actually are: a way for merchandisers to curate groups of products — either a handpicked set (e.g. "Best sellers", an editorial theme) or a rule-based set (e.g. "Under $50", "Brand = Nike"). When a collection is created or changed, Algolia's transformation engine evaluates the collection's conditions, tags matching records with a _collections attribute, and writes them back to your index. At query time a collection page is just a facet filter on _collections, so it behaves like any other facet in InstantSearch. Collections also support "Smart Group" injections for boosting priority items.

Source: https://www.algolia.com/doc/guides/solutions/ecommerce/browse/tutorials/collections Source (MCP tool catalog confirming "collections" is its own tool category alongside recommend, search, analytics, etc.): https://www.algolia.com/doc/guides/algolia-ai/agent-studio/how-to/tools/mcp-tools

Why the confusion is understandable: Collections happen to use the same transformation engine that Ingestion uses, and the changelog notes you can now manage collection data via the Ingestion pushTask flow through supported API clients. But the resource — a curated group of products tied to a search index — is a merchandising concept, not a source/task/ destination pipeline object.
